Application of Japan Nitrile Powder-free Medical Examination Gloves Market

Japan’s nitrile powder-free medical examination gloves are extensively used across various healthcare settings, including hospitals, clinics, dental practices, and laboratories. They provide essential protection for healthcare professionals against infectious agents and hazardous substances during examinations, surgeries, and diagnostic procedures. These gloves are also favored in pharmaceutical manufacturing and research laboratories due to their chemical resistance and durability. Additionally, the food industry utilizes these gloves to maintain hygiene standards and prevent contamination. The demand for high-quality, latex-free gloves is driven by increasing awareness of allergies and the need for safer, more reliable protective equipment. Overall, these gloves play a critical role in ensuring safety, hygiene, and infection control in multiple sectors. Their versatility and reliability make them indispensable in Japan’s healthcare and industrial environments.

Japan Nitrile Powder-free Medical Examination Gloves Market Overview

The Japan nitrile powder-free medical examination gloves market has experienced significant growth over recent years, driven by increasing healthcare awareness, rising incidences of infectious diseases, and stringent safety regulations. The demand for high-quality gloves that offer superior chemical resistance, flexibility, and comfort has surged, especially in hospitals, clinics, and dental practices. Japan’s aging population further amplifies the need for reliable protective gear, as older adults are more susceptible to infections and require frequent medical interventions. The market is characterized by a shift from traditional latex gloves to nitrile alternatives, primarily due to latex allergies and skin sensitivities among healthcare workers and patients. Manufacturers are focusing on innovation, such as enhanced tactile sensitivity and improved fit, to meet evolving consumer preferences. The integration of advanced manufacturing techniques and quality control measures has also contributed to the market’s expansion, ensuring the availability of safe and effective gloves for various medical applications.

Furthermore, the COVID-19 pandemic has accelerated the adoption of nitrile gloves in Japan, emphasizing the importance of infection prevention and control. Key Restraints Factors – Japan Nitrile Powder-free Medical Examination Gloves Market

Despite positive growth prospects, the Japan nitrile glove market faces challenges such as high raw material costs, which impact overall pricing and profitability. Fluctuations in the supply of synthetic nitrile rubber can lead to supply chain disruptions. Additionally, stringent regulatory standards require continuous compliance and quality assurance, increasing operational costs for manufacturers. Environmental concerns related to disposable glove waste and sustainability practices pose further restraints, prompting calls for eco-friendly alternatives. The market also faces competition from low-cost imports, which can affect domestic manufacturers’ market share. Moreover, the rapid technological changes demand ongoing investment in research and development, which can be financially burdensome for smaller players. These factors collectively hinder the pace of market growth and innovation in some segments of the industry.
